How they compare
Bulgaria currently reports 183 against 169 in Kazakhstan, a difference of 14.
That makes Bulgaria's figure about 1.1 times Kazakhstan's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 27 shared years of data; in 1994 it was Kazakhstan ahead.
Bulgaria ranks 111th and Kazakhstan ranks 113th of 199 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Bulgaria averaged higher in 2 and Kazakhstan in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bulgaria | Kazakhstan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 1,758 | 1,313 | 444.5 | Bulgaria |
| 2000s | 353.1 | 68.4 | 284.7 | Bulgaria |
| 2010s | 32 | 82.6 | 50.6 | Kazakhstan |
| 2020s | 96.8 | 156.6 | 59.8 | Kazakhstan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
